| Name of technology | Flocculating agent to remove heavy metals contained in drinking water | |
| Field of the technology | Major category: Prevention and destruction of pollution |
Sub-category: Land water, Soil and underground water |
| Conceivable applications | Purification of turbid water into drinkable water by removing heavy metals, such as iron, arsenic, and fluorine. | |
| Performance | This technology reduces heavy metal contents, such as iron, arsenic and
fluorine, and purifies turbidity at low cost. The technology is based on flocculent settling, and can work without electricity. Turbid water can be agitated manually, by hand. This technology can be installed in existing tanks made of any materials. The cost depends on the quality of the local water to be processed. Analysis of the local water is necessary. The element of the additive is determined according to the water analyses data. Devices are simple and need very little maintenance. Past records of the water treatment are as follows: Turbidity; 4.5 ppm -> less than 0.5 ppm Turbidity; 0.48 % -> less than 0.5 ppm Iron contents; 10.7 ppm -> 0.27 ppm Arsenic; 8 ppb -> 3 ppb Fluorine; 4.92 ppm -> 1.31 ppm There is no limit for the amount of water to be processed. When there is little water to be processed, the manually operated stir pump is not necessary. The upper limit for the amount of water in one tank is 5 cubic meters (5 tons) with a manually operated stir pump. If two or more water tanks are arranged and set up, our equipment can process more than 5 cubic meters (5 tons) of water. |

| Technical maturity | In Tanzania, fluorine content in the well water often exceeds
the standard of the WHO, even when people are careful to select a
location to dig a well. We keep making an effort so that people in
Tanzania are helped by removing fluorine from the well water.
In Myanmar, a Non-Profit Organization requested our company’s help to secure enough water at a medical treatment facility. Our air lift stir machine and flocculating agents successfully operated to secure enough water for medical use, such as washing hands. |

| Conceivable risk | Flocculating agents are harmful if inhaled or swallowed beyond certain levels. It is advisable to keep flocculating agents away from humidity. The sediments generated from this process should be treated as a waste according to local laws and regulations for waste treatment. |

(in the case of the water in a well)

1) Please clean the inside of the water tank to get drinking water.
2) Please put the water in the water tank.
3) Our technology can operate with any kind of water tank. Please use the existing one.
4) There is no problem even if the water tank is made of concrete, stainless steel, or polyethylene.
5) Please choose the size of the manually operated stir pump and water tank according to the volume of water used.
6) Please put flocculants in the water tank with water in the proper quantity(Please put about 150-300 gram in the water of 1 cubic meter. ).
(in the case of the river water or lake water)

Steps 1) to 6) are the exactly same procedure to the case of the water in a well.
7) The hypochlorite soda sterilizes miscellaneous germs included in the water of rivers, lakes and marshes.
8) Please use the product normally used in each country as a sterilizer, though hypochlorite soda is generally used in Japan.
9) Please put flocculants in the water tank with water in the proper quantity(Please put about 150-300 grams in 1 cubic meter of water. ).
- Our company produces the manually operated stir pump as an apparatus to stir the water of the water tank.
- The water in the water tank is stirred by turning the handle of the manually operated stir pump.
- In the pump, water is spiraled up or down with the help of a screw.
- Even women, children, and the elderly can easily turn the handle.
- It is very hard to be broken.
- The pump can be prepared according to the size of the water tank used.
1) Please stir the water in the water tank with the manually operated stir pump.
2) After a few minutes, the stirred water is separated to purified water and sediments.
3) Please dip the purified water for use.
4) The accumulated sediments can be removed through the valve on the bottom of the tank.
5) Please process sediments as waste when iron, arsenic, and fluorine are contained.
6) The sediments generated from this process should be treated according to local laws and/or regulations for waste treatment.
Our flocculating agents are manufactured by adding a safe additive as food based on PGα21ca made from the bacillus natto that is a product of Nippon Poly-Glu Co.,Ltd. Because of the iron, the arsenic, and fluorine cannot be removed, and other flocculating agents cannot be used.
It is not predicable because it depends on the quality of local water. For reference, a manually operated stir pump for a 1000-liter water tank costs 250,000 yen. The flocculating agents for 20 kilograms cost from 25,000 to 30,000 yen. However, this is the price for delivery in Japan.
